Lion Axwijk (born March 18, 1984 in Amsterdam, Netherlands) is a Dutch footballer.
Club career
He played for Eredivisie league club RKC Waalwijk during the 2005–2006 season but was loaned to Eerste Divisie club SC Veendam in January 2006.[1] He joined AGOVV Apeldoorn on a free transfer in summer 2006 and sigend for two years.[2]
He later played for amateur sides IJsselmeervogels,[3] SV Spakenburg,[4] ASV De Dijk and OFC before joining Hellas Sport.
He also played for the Dutch police team.[5]
Personal life
His brother Iwan Axwijk played professionally for Eerste Divisie club Haarlem.
